In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

net: thunderbolt: Release the Rx HopID that was handed out on mismatch

tb_xdomain_alloc_in_hopid() passes the wanted HopID to ida_alloc_range() as the lower bound, so a taken id is not an error there: the allocator returns the next free one above it. tbnet_connected_work() asks for the peer's transmit path, treats any other id as a failure and returns without releasing what it got, so that allocation stays live for the rest of the XDomain connection with nothing left holding a reference to it.

Release the id when it is not the one we asked for, the same way the error unwind at the end of the function releases the expected one.
